Bagnaia's MotoGP Comeback: Feeling Fast Again After a Frustrating 18 Months (2026)

Francesco Bagnaia's recent performance at the French Grand Prix has sparked excitement and speculation within the MotoGP community. After a challenging start to the season, marked by a string of disappointing results, Bagnaia finally felt 'fast' again, suggesting a potential turning point in his career.

The Italian rider's struggles were well-documented, with a poor start to the 2024 season, particularly with his Ducati team, which has been struggling to keep up with the new benchmark set by Aprilia in 2026. However, a positive in-season test at Jerez seemed to signal a shift in direction, and this momentum carried over to the French Grand Prix.

Bagnaia's performance at Le Mans was remarkable, as he qualified on pole position and secured a podium in the sprint race. He was also running second in the grand prix until a crash at Turn 3, which he largely attributed to his own mistake. The footage of the crash, showing him kicking a hay bale and a cone, went viral on social media, highlighting the intense nature of the sport.

Despite the setback, Bagnaia's overall performance at Le Mans was a significant step forward, indicating a potential breakthrough in his season. He admitted to feeling frustrated by the crash, especially after a strong showing, but remained optimistic about the future.

The upcoming race at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ya, known for its low-grip surface, presents an opportunity for Bagnaia to further assess his team's competitiveness across a variety of circuits. He hopes that the lessons learned from Le Mans will help him maintain his newfound speed and performance.
